Oracle数据库是目前全球最流行的关系型数据库管理系统之一。它具有强大的特点和功能,广泛应用于各行各业的企业中。本文将深入探讨Oracle数据库的特点和功能,帮助读者更好地理解和应用这一数据库。
1. 高性能和可靠性
Oracle数据库以其出色的性能和可靠性而闻名。它采用了先进的存储和索引技术,能够处理大规模数据的高速读写操作。此外,Oracle数据库还具备高度可靠性,能够实现故障自动恢复和数据冗余备份,保证数据的安全性和完整性。
2. 完善的安全机制
Oracle数据库提供了一系列完善的安全机制,以保护数据免受未经授权的访问和恶意攻击。它支持对数据库对象进行细粒度的访问控制,可以定义用户角色和权限,实现对数据的精确控制。此外,Oracle数据库还提供了数据加密和安全审计功能,确保数据的机密性和合规性。
3. 多样化的数据类型和扩展性
Oracle数据库支持多样化的数据类型,包括数值型、字符型、日期型、二进制型等,能够满足各种不同类型数据的存储和处理需求。此外,Oracle数据库还具备良好的扩展性,支持分布式数据库和集群技术,能够满足大规模数据处理和高并发访问的需求。
4. 强大的数据管理和查询功能
Oracle数据库提供了丰富的数据管理和查询功能,包括数据的增删改查、事务控制、并发控制等。它支持复杂的SQL查询和高级的数据分析操作,能够快速、准确地检索和处理大量数据。此外,Oracle数据库还具备优化器和索引机制,能够提高查询效率和性能。
5. 多样化的应用开发支持
Oracle数据库提供了多样化的应用开发支持,包括多种编程语言的接口和开发工具。它支持Java、C++、Python等常用编程语言,提供了丰富的API和开发框架,方便开发人员进行应用程序的开发和集成。此外,Oracle数据库还支持Web服务和云计算技术,与现代化的应用开发和部署方式紧密结合。
6. 强大的数据分析和挖掘功能
Oracle数据库具备强大的数据分析和挖掘功能,能够帮助企业发现和利用隐藏在数据中的有价值信息。它提供了数据仓库和OLAP功能,支持复杂的数据分析和报表生成。此外,Oracle数据库还集成了数据挖掘算法和工具,能够从数据中挖掘出隐含的模式和规律。
7. 灵活的部署和管理方式
Oracle数据库提供了灵活的部署和管理方式,适应了不同规模和复杂度的企业需求。它可以运行在各种操作系统上,包括Windows、Linux、Unix等。此外,Oracle数据库还提供了丰富的管理工具和监控系统,方便管理员进行数据库的配置、维护和性能优化。
总结
本文深入探讨了Oracle数据库的特点和功能,从高性能和可靠性、完善的安全机制、多样化的数据类型和扩展性、强大的数据管理和查询功能、多样化的应用开发支持、强大的数据分析和挖掘功能以及灵活的部署和管理方式等方面进行了介绍。通过了解和应用这些特点和功能,读者可以更好地利用Oracle数据库,提升企业的数据管理和应用开发能力。